OTTAWA, Kan. – The Ottawa University competitive cheer program is pleased to announce the signing of Levi Stringham for the 2024-25 season. He is from Port Lavaca, Texas and is a transfer from Blinn College. Stringham attended Calhoun High School
Stringham helped his team to an appearance at nationals, was part of NCA All-Star Nationals, and participated in Cheerleading Worlds.
Stringham is the son of Krystal Stringham and Butch Stringham and plans to major in human resources. He competed for Full Force, X-Wings, Code Red, and FX6. Stringham is a licensed cosmologist in the state of Texas and is part of the National Cheerleaders Association STAFF.
